Can Music destroy the soul temple? Experiments on Music

What the plants say


In a very famous experiment, a woman named Mrs Retallack put fresh plants in two
separate chambers. In one chamber, the radio was tuned to a local rock station, and in the
other the radio played a station that featured soothing "middle-of-the-road" music”
After two weeks, the plants in the soothing-music chamber were uniform in size, lush and
green, and were leaning between 15 and 20 degrees toward the radio. The plants in the
rock chamber had grown extremely tall and were drooping, the blooms had faded and the
stems were bending away from the radio.
On the sixteenth day, all but a few plants in the rock chamber were in the last stages of
dying. In the other chamber, the plants were alive and growing abundantly.
She repeated the experiment with various types of rock music and found that the plants
always bent away from the cassette player.
Dorothy Retallack, The Sound of Music and Plants, 1973

What the animals say


In one experiment, rats were allowed to freely move between two boxes that were
connected by a passageway. In each of the boxes a speaker was playing one kind of
music. Bach's classical music was played into one box and rock music into the other.
Even though the boxes were identical in all respects except for the type of music played
through the speakers, the rats spent all of their time in the "Bach box". To further verify
their results, the scientists switched the music that was playing in each box. The rats then
all migrated away from the rock music to the box where the Bach was playing.
Tame, David. The Secret Power of Music. Destiny Books, 1984. p. 141.

In another experiment, the physicist Dr. Bird from Fairleigh Dickinson University in the
US and neurobiologist Dr. Gervasia Schreckenberg from Georgian Court College also in
the US, conducted a study where they subjected one group of mice to ‘voodoo’ drum
beats (similar frequency to rock music today) and another group to Strauss’ classical
music.
Over the period of the experiment, they tested the different groups to see how well they
could run through a maze to get to their food. This was a measure of their cognitive
ability - their ability to remember the maze over time.
They found that the group that listened to the voodoo music had a very difficult time with
the maze that increased over time to the point where they were totally disoriented and
unable to complete the maze. The other groups had no problem learning the maze, with
an edge given to the mice listening to the classical music. Even when the mice were
given a break from the music for three weeks, the group that had previously listened to
the voodoo music still could not remember how to get to their food, while the others
found it quickly with no problem.
After the experiment was finished, the brains of the mice were dissected, and it was
found that the mice that had been listening to the voodoo music had abnormal structural
changes in their brain cells. The neurons in their brains were growing out wildly in all
directions without connecting to other neurons. There were also abnormal amounts of
Messenger RNA, a chemical that the brain uses for storing memories.
Lipkin, Richard. Insight Magazine, April 4, 1988. p. 58
